

Lord Chaos
Lord Chaos is a primordial Marvel cosmic entity embodying the force of chaos itself. He exists as the eternal counterpart and antithetical partner to Master Order, the two together representing the fundamental opposing principles that govern the universe.
Few cosmic entities carry a name as boldly declarative as Lord Chaos — and Marvel's Bronze Age was exactly the right moment for Jim Starlin and Joe Rubinstein to unleash such a being upon the universe in 1977's Marvel Two-in-One Annual #2. A figure of genuine cosmic weight, Lord Chaos has kept extraordinary company across nearly five decades, sharing the page with the likes of Master Order, Eternity, Death, and The Living Tribunal — the very architecture of Marvel's metaphysical pantheon. You'll find this entity woven through landmark titles like The Infinity Gauntlet and Quasar, as well as the ambitious Ultimates 2, a testament to a presence that endures wherever Marvel's grandest, most universe-spanning stories are told.
